从零开始写微信小程序--写一个备忘录【一】

写在前面:

微信小程序的逐步更新,越来越成熟,小程序用来替代一些小型的App确实是个不错的选择。因为开发出来无论Android、IOS都可以一样的使用,极大的缩减了开发成本。在开发微信小程序的过程中,我发现官方提供了丰富的API,使得开发的工作变得十分简单。

因为之前有Web开发的经验,我作为一个接触微信小程序不久的开发者,都可以很快的上手,这是因为微信小程序和Vue十分的相似。那么,我接下来以一个刚学习微信小程序的开发者的角度,来写一篇实战开发微信小程序的文章。

开始:

官方文档是最好的了解微信小程序的方式:

指南: https://developers.weixin.qq.com/miniprogram/dev/framework

API: https://developers.weixin.qq.com/miniprogram/dev/api/

我写的小程序源码: https://gitee.com/sheypang/waterwoodnoting

 

第一步是前往微信公众平台注册一个账号,账号分为个人和企业、政府、非个人等等,它们的区别是个人开发者发布小程序的类目较少,具体可以参照文档:https://developers.weixin.qq.com/miniprogram/product/material/

作为学习自然是注册个人开发者就好了。每个账号只能对应一个微信小程序。在注册、填写小程序基本信息后,可以进入小程序后台–>开发–>开发设置中找到Appid,创建小程序项目需要用到。

第二步是创建小程序,开发使用的IDE是微信官方提供的微信开发者工具,下载安装好的之后打开新建小程序项目,填好Appid。即可开始。在开发过程中,可以在手机中预览和真机调试,在IDE上方有相应按钮,使用自己的手机扫码就可以了。

小程序的页面分为四个部分,每次新建一个Page会自动创建这四个部分,分别是

xx.js :用来存放Js脚本,生命周期函数,业务逻辑都在这里,当你新建Page后,每个函数都会有注释来描述它的作用。

xx.json :存放一些页面参数,比如页面的标题。

xx.wxml :存放页面视图,就是相当与html文件。

xx.wxss :存放页面布局,相当与css。

还有比较重要的是app这个Page,它是微信小程序的入口文件。小程序最开始会运行app.js里的代码,然后每新建一个page,会在app.json的page这个键下增加一个值,它关系到我们访问的路径是什么。这就是我们所说的路由,最后是app.wxss,它是小程序的整体样式文件,所有文页面都可以使用它的样式。

还有重要的一点,那就是小程序的示例。新建微信小程序的时候可以看到,个人觉得它比官方的文档更加实用,因为它包含了绝大多数组件的使用,学习使用或者实际开发的时候都可以参照小程序示例,做一些复制粘贴,非常实用。

第一篇就写到这里,下一篇正式开始写代码

    原文作者:仙药97
    原文地址: https://blog.csdn.net/sheypang/article/details/100137427
    本文转自网络文章,转载此文章仅为分享知识,如有侵权,请联系博主进行删除。
点赞